Site Accountant in Plastipak

To develop, monitor, and control all Site systems, policies and procedures to assure that all business transactions are accounted for accurately and timely within the scope of corporate guidelines and in compliance with regulatory statutes. To research and advise Site Manager of unfavorable cost and cash drains on the company and to help develop programs for improvement. To act as liaison between the Site and General Office in the area of financial administration.

R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Member of the Site Steering Team.
  • Responsible for maintaining ISO, OSHA, and GMP standards.

  • Coordinate and formalize the annual budgets, profit plans and quarterly objectives.

  • Track plans and budgets against actual costs and explain all variances.

  • Have a good understanding of product costs including the makeup of actual expenses and related cost drivers.

  • Identify, control and report scrap, expense waste and any other negative impacts to the P&L. Identify areas that affect cash flow and recommend or initiate improvements.

  • Supervise and maintain a perpetual inventory control system explaining all cycle counting and physical inventory adjustments.

  • Maintain continuous improvement in all procedures and systems.

  • Work with unit/product teams to obtain a better understanding of operations and help train them in areas of cost and other financial matters.

  • Supervise and verify the accuracy of Site master files.

  • Supervise and maintain a monthly physical inventory and its valuation.

  • Assure compliance to the Accounts Receivable Credit Approval System.

  • Report any potential liability to the Site Manager and the Corporate Controller.

  • Report immediately any legal or regulatory agency problem to the Site Manager and the General Office.

  • Maintain and supervise compliance to policies and procedures outlined in the Administration Manual.

  • Convert all purchase orders.

  • Match purchase orders with RRs and invoices.

  • Investigate and assist customers and associates in resolving billing and payment problems.

  • Handling and solving questions or concerns from vendors.

  • Assist in cycle counts.

  • Organize, maintain and file plant generated invoice and shipping receipt source documents as back up for future reference.

  • Assists other departments in finding batches and invoices in Accounts Payable files.

  • In charge of petty cash and p-cards.

  • Remains available to other departments for additional responsibilities and special projects.

  • Initiate action for food safety issues.

  • Other duties as assigned.

REQUIREMENTS

  • Must be team oriented.

  • Self-motivation and flexibility of job assignments.

  • Computer-literate.

  • 4 year degree in Business, Accounting or Finance required.

PHYSICAL DEMANDS/WORK ENVIRONMENT

  • Individuals may need to sit or stand as needed. Requires walking primarily on a level surface for varying periods throughout the day in the Production area. Reaching above shoulder heights; and below the waist lifting as required to file documents or store materials during the workday. Proper lifting techniques required. May include lifting up to 25 lbs. for files, computer printouts on occasion. Could involve long periods of Computer work.

  • 7 day a week operation; may require working more than 40 hours.

  • The performance of this position includes exposure to the manufacturing areas where certain areas require the use of personal protective equipment (PPE) such as safety glasses with side shields and hearing protection. Primary environment: ambient room temperatures, lighting and traditional office equipment as found in a typical office environment. Required to be able to read documents and computer screens.

Protecting the Environment

The impact of climate change and the threat to the environment from pollutants are too big to ignore, and Plastipak is doing everything possible to protect the future of the planet.The company is committed to social responsibility for environmental guardianship and its leadership in sustainability. Plastipak is meeting the goals set by the company's formal conservation plan.

Under this plan Plastipak has initiated a program to reduce compressed air leakage throughout all of our U.S. operations, achieve greater fuel economy, reduce volatile emissions and expand lightweighting programs to reduce the amount of plastic in each container. Plastipak engineers its source materials, technologies, transportation, distribution and recycling scenarios to fit customer sustainability requirements as well.

A Modern Recycling Facility

Clean Tech's recycling processes focus on the effective management of the life cycle of plastic containers. Clean Tech’s highly qualified engineers design unique technologies to maximize plastic’s beneficial features throughout a product's life cycle and its subsequent lives as recycled material.

Clean Tech engineers follow company directives to reduce material use and weight, where feasible, which in turn yields lower energy and transportation costs. High material production standards are always met to ensure that recycled materials can stand up to quality package demands for maintaining product freshness.

Making Good Use of Recycled Materials

Plastipak uses the inherent resilience of plastics as a key resource for developing sensible, environmentally-friendly packaging lines.Plastics are flexible, durable and endlessly recyclable, permitting limitless use and reuse. The recyclable nature of plastics opens the way for Plastipak to construct its manufacturing to help reclaim bottles rather than only creating new plastics.Clean Tech provides the critical component of this system with its capability of recycling HDPE and PET bottles to produce highly useful post consumer materials.

We Reuse Our Own Recycled Materials
Plastipak's commitment to using renewable and recyclable materials along with reduced content is at the heart of its sustainability initiative. The company manufactures an array of containers for both food and non-food products using recycled plastic produced by Clean Tech. For instance, Clean Tech recycled material replaces at least 10% of the plastic content for a line of beverage bottles.
